Precautions After Closing. Upon the Closing, Developer shall take all feasible and commercially reasonable precautions to prevent the release into the environment of any Hazardous Materials which are located in, on or under the Site. Such precautions shall include compliance with all Governmental Requirements with respect to Hazardous Materials. In addition, Developer shall install and utilize such equipment and implement and adhere to such procedures as are consistent with commercially reasonable standards as respects the disclosure, storage, use, removal and disposal of Hazardous Materials.
